Other moms warned me about the "4 month wakefulness"! Sounds like that might be what you're experiencing! We took that opportunity to sleep train Robby as well using the Ferber method - it's about letting him cry for progressively longer intervals at a time and not picking him up when you go in like you said. It was nice because the intervals started out short and I could handle it better. It took about a week but then he was totally sleeping through the night!
